▎ 摘  要

NOVELTY - Transferring two-dimensional material by using higher fatty alcohol or higher fatty acid, comprises e.g. (1) spin-coating the heated and melted higher fatty alcohol or fatty acid on surface of a two-dimensional material growing on a substrate, and then cooling and curing to obtain a higher fatty alcohol or fatty acid/two-dimensional material/substrate complex, (2) etching off the substrate by using etching liquid to obtain a higher aliphatic alcohol or fatty acid/two-dimensional material complex, (3) transferring the resultant to surface of warm water, and fully relaxing the higher fatty alcohol or fatty acid/two-dimensional material complex to eliminate the wrinkles of the original two-dimensional material, and (4) transferring the resultant and performing vacuum thermal annealing to remove moisture between the two-dimensional material and target substrate to enable higher fatty alcohol or fatty acid/two-dimensional material complex to be tightly attached to the target substrate. USE - The method is useful for transferring two-dimensional material by using higher fatty alcohol or higher fatty acid. ADVANTAGE - The material: has high cleanliness and less folds; and is suitable for physical property research and practical application. DETAILED DESCRIPTION - Transferring two-dimensional material by using higher fatty alcohol or higher fatty acid, comprises (1) spin-coating the heated and melted higher fatty alcohol or fatty acid on the surface of a two-dimensional material growing on a substrate, and then cooling and curing to obtain a higher fatty alcohol or fatty acid/two-dimensional material/substrate complex, (2) etching off the substrate by using etching liquid to obtain a higher aliphatic alcohol or fatty acid/two-dimensional material complex, (3) transferring the higher fatty alcohol or fatty acid/two-dimensional material complex to the surface of warm water, and fully relaxing the higher fatty alcohol or fatty acid/two-dimensional material complex to eliminate the wrinkles of the original two-dimensional material, (4) transferring the higher fatty alcohol or fatty acid/two-dimensional material complex to the surface of a target substrate, and performing vacuum thermal annealing to remove moisture between the two-dimensional material and target substrate to enable the higher fatty alcohol or fatty acid/two-dimensional material complex to be tightly attached to the target substrate, and (5) cleaning by using an organic solvent to remove the higher aliphatic alcohol or fatty acid coating to obtain the product.
